Visually identify priority workouts on the calendar
TrainingPeaks used to have the concept of "Breakthrough workouts". I'm looking for a similar concept, but the ability to show this clearly in the training calendar.
Ideally the calendar would have layers that users / coaches to toggle on and off, but this could also be done by manually tagging individual workouts. For me 3 layers would be perfect:
1) Priority - the minimum workouts that must be done
2) Recommended - if the athlete has more time, what they should do next
3) Optional - only consider doing once everything else is complete
Then have on the calendar ways to show these different categories / layers (e.g. Priority workouts are shown as normal,. Recommended workouts are a faded / greyed appearance, and Optional workouts are different again.